Description

A ride on the Mont-Blanc Tramway is a pretext for adventure... Discover a variety of alpines landscapes along the journey and some of the most views from the top. More than a simple excursion, a true discovery !
In winter, it takes pedestrians and skiers to the Plateau de Bellevue (1800 m) and the ski area of Les Houches for the pleasure of a most picturesque walk and the grandeur of an exceptional panorama. In summer, it takes you as far as the Nid d'Aigle. Please note: following renovation work this summer (2025), the train will only run up to Mont Lachat. Take the cogwheel train for an effortless assault on the summits. Jeanne, Marie or Anne will take you to the gates of the high mountains, to the delight of your eyes... and your legs! Access to the Nid d'Aigle is reserved for mountaineers with a refuge reservation. Trains specially dedicated to mountaineers planning to climb Mont Blanc via the normal Goûter route will be offered at the following times: 7am, 12pm and last train from Le Fayet - Descent at 8.10am 1.10pm and last train back minus 10 minutes.
